Dimension
A childcare facility ought to have play zones that separate pets by dimension and character. This enables staff to focus on the demands of each team and avoids them from ending up being over-excited, arousing and potentially fighting with various other pet dogs in the playgroup.
Ask the day care regarding their screening process and if they separate pets throughout their day of play. A center ought to also have a clear and regular procedure for introducing new dogs to the childcare team. Many times, new dogs are jostled upon arrival by the various other canines in the group and can be overwhelming for several pet dogs. To prevent this, a new dog will certainly be crated for a couple of minutes while the other dogs are permitted to welcome him slowly.
It is also a good concept to ask the day care about their team training and education and learning. You wish to ensure that they are educated on family pet first aid and CPR, reviewing canine body language and behaviour, along with exactly how to manage dog play to avoid and break up fights.

Security
It is important to have sufficient staff members to make sure that the welfare requirements of all dogs in treatment are met. This consists of the ability to keep an eye on play teams for indications of aggressiveness, to eliminate or different dogs from the team if they are overaroused or acting wrongly and to monitor pet introductions to make sure that new arrivals are not jostled or pushed right into interactions that can cause fear or anxiety.
It also implies that the center is well maintained and hygienic which the staff gets on top of cleansing and sanitizing in any way times. It is helpful if the center has regular attendance as it minimizes the quantity of time that personnel have to spend taking care of actions from non-regular daycare pets.
Finally, the number of pet dogs per personnel should be based on center size and design, yet I assume it is fair to state that 10 is a great basic rule of thumb. This offers the correct guidance and engagement to all pet dogs in treatment while also enabling the day care to take care of costs.
